North gets really angry reactions on the internet due to the complete and total lack of racial and cultural insensitivity on display in the movie. The ending also gets singled out for being the ultimate cliche of "It was all a dream". After having seen the movie, i can say that this was the only way they could have ended the movie, because this ending means that all of the racial stereotypes on display were actually in North's mind. Since North is a young kid who hasn't been exposed to the outside world all that much, it makes sense that he would look at the world like a racial stereotype since that is what he would actually believe i.e. Igloos in Alaska, Tree Huts in Africa.Does this make North an actually good movie? Hell No, but at least i can see where they are coming from regarding the portrayal of race and culture in the movie.
